Former porn star Tori Lux has claimed that adult movie icon James Deen raped her. She’s the third star to make such a claim in a matter of days. On November 28, Deen’s former lover, Stoya, said that Deen raped her while they dated. She made her allegations via Twitter. A day later, another actress, Ashley Fires, also said she had been assaulted. He has denied the allegations, saying that “I want to assure my friends, fans and colleagues that these allegations are both false and defamatory” and “I respect women and I know and respect limits both professionally and privately.”

5. Deen Has Been Fired From One of His Column Writing Jobs After the Allegations Emerged

James Deen Blog Page

(Getty)

In an editorial on The Frisky dealing with the allegations against Deen, it’s made clear that he had been fired from his position as a columnist with the site. Amelia McDonell-Parry writes:

I very much liked James Deen. I enjoyed working with him on WWJDD. I asked him to do an advice column because I liked his directness and his confidence, but most of all, I liked his emphasis on communication, honesty and, most of all, CONSENT.

That he has been accused of violating Stoya’s consent, that women I respect have since contacted me directly to say that they know of others to whom he has done the same thing? Well, I’m fucking heartsick over it.

This makes it impossible for me to work with him any further, to give him a forum for giving advice that he is accused of not following himself. No amount of good rapport between us or traffic to his columns would EVER supersede the fact that I BELIEVE WOMEN.

Parry adds that Deen was never paid for his writings and his compensation was an ad and link to his website.
